If this is of any help, I used a tactic a few years ago, on my way back from Cuba, and got the taxi for $100 US.
Gas was a fair bit cheaper then and I do speak Spanish, so I don't know that this will work for you.
I first approached the taxi drivers and told them that all I had to spend was $100 to get to Sosua, which they just laughed at.
I told them that it was either that or I would take a cab to the Caribe Tours bus terminal and save myself some money.
They still just mocked me, so I told them that I was going to go sit down somewhere near the airport entrance and that if anybody was interested, to send them over to me.
Within 20 minutes I was on my way for 100 bucks.
Of course, I tipped him another 10 bucks.
